Two blocks of masses 10 kg and 4 kg are connected by a spring of negligible mass and placed on a frictionless horizontal surface. An impulse gives a velocity of `14 m//s` to the heavier block in the direction of the lighter block. The velocity of the centre of mass isA. `30ms^(-1)`B. `20ms^(-1)`C. `10ms^(-1)`D. `5ms^(-1)` |
|
Answer» Correct Answer - C Velocity of center of mass, `v_(CM) = (10(14)+4(0))/(10 +4) = 10 ms^(-1)` |
